Kinds of landscapes

Prior to you get too connected to a particular landscape style for your home, states Kristin Monji, creator and principal at Birch and Basil Style in New York City City, have a look at the United States Department of Farming’s Plant Strength Zone Map to identify your regional zone. “There is a big variation even within a state, however if you understand your zone, the personnel at your garden center can direct you to plants that will be hearty in your area,” states Monji. You may think about ones that are low-maintenance or dry spell tolerant, for instance, or select to concentrate on just native plants. Here are some common yard landscaping style concepts to think about.

English

An English garden tends to have a more official ambiance, with greatly specified hedges, water functions, pathways, and structures like pergolas and trellises covered with climbing up vines. “You see a lot more plant product, such as perennials, and it’s going to feel a bit fussier,” states Gerstle.

Modern

A modern-day garden typically has an extra, uncluttered appearance. “It’s driven by shapes of areas and the products you utilize, and the number and kinds of plants– you truly wish to utilize a thoroughly curated choice,” describes Gerstle.

Forest

Lavish ground cover, thick foliage, and shade from trees assist stimulate the sensation of remaining in the woods. This kind of garden might likewise bring in more birds, and many individuals value that its untamed appearance frequently needs less upkeep than a more official garden. “Forest gardens feel unique due to the fact that, when done right, they can carry you to an apparently wild, secret garden,” states Candice Bertalan, creator and principal at Tropic of Capricorn in Austin. “There is something romantic about the rich, dubious plant I believe all of us long to get lost in.”

Eco-Friendly

Sustainable gardens can be found in all designs, however they tend to have eco-conscious functions such as native plants, specifically those that bring in pollinators; rainwater barrels; veggie plots; and untamed yards, instead of ones that are greatly watered and manicured. You may likewise have actually heard the term “xeriscape” utilized for these kinds of areas. “Xeriscaping is a design of landscape where plants picked are dry spell tolerant, lowering or getting rid of the requirement for watering,” states Bertalan.

How to create a landscape

Undoubtedly, the style procedure can appear frustrating in the beginning– so here are 3 fundamental actions to assist you start.

1. Make a list of must-haves

To prevent overwhelm, start by making a list, however keep it brief. “I ask individuals to come up with 5 things they truly desire,” states Monji. Anything past that can be marked as “good to have,” Monji recommends, and a gifted landscape designer or landscape designer can assist you limit the list. “Besides the must-haves, I likewise consider what site-specific conditions somebody has, their budget plan, and their individual taste, and preferably the result is the sweet area that includes all of these things,” she states.

2. Produce a master strategy

Gerstle constantly attempts to tease out how somebody thinks of utilizing their outside area over the long term, and produce a complete style strategy that includes each location. “This plan assists you prevent backtracking and making expensive errors. For instance, let’s state you ultimately desire a fireplace or outside kitchen area– we understand you’re going to require a particular structure and the area to run a gas line, so we can prepare appropriately. Even if you do not desire it now, you can carry out in stages,” she states.

As she prepares, Monji tends to very first consider what she calls “fundamental foundation,” such as the hardscape, yard, and raised planting beds; then structures such as pergolas, water functions, outside sheds, or bonus like bocce courts; and lastly the dining and seating locations. “The genuine style element is the spatial preparation, similar to interior designers who begin with setting out the furnishings due to the fact that it determines how the space is going to look,” she states.

Bertalan likewise stresses the significance of determining just how much you can invest beforehand.” The very best method to begin a task is to have a clear total and beginning budget plan. Your designer can then propose what your finest alternatives are,” she states.

3. Prepare for plants

It’s finest to select plants at the end, after the landscape style strategy is total. “This surprises individuals, however we typically do not understand the precise positioning of plants up until we understand where the planting beds, source of power, and seating will be,” states Monji. “[The client] might enter into the very first conference stating ‘I truly desire lavender,’ however as we get to completion I might inquire, ‘Do you still require that, or are you open to something taller and more structural, like an evergreen that’s going to look as excellent in December as it performs in June?’ Often individuals are more versatile at this moment at the same time.”
